The global Aerospace Air Data System market size was valued at approximately USD 5,000 million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 8,000 million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 4.8% during the forecast period. This market encompasses the advanced systems that measure and interpret critical data pertaining to air speed, angle of attack, pressure altitude, and related parameters, primarily utilized in both commercial and military aircraft. It is pivotal for ensuring flight safety and efficient aerodynamics through accurate and reliable data translation. The ecosystem involves manufacturers, software developers, integrators, and maintenance service providers.

The Aerospace Air Data System Industry has seen significant evolution, particularly over the past decade, with the transition from rudimentary systems to highly integrated and intelligent systems powered by AI and advanced algorithms. Demand dynamics are being reshaped by increasing consumption in commercial aviation due to rising passenger travel and the proliferation of budget airlines, enhancing the deployment of these systems. According to discussions with industry specialists, there is a consistent investment trend in CAPEX for technological upgrades in airborne systems. Growth is driven by technological advancements, regulatory supports such as safety norms, and geographic expansion into untapped regions. However, market challenges include the high cost of technology development and supply chain constraints impacting component availability and delivery timelines. Growth is propelled by both new adoption in expanding aviation sectors and replacement cycles in existing fleets.

The value chain for the Aerospace Air Data System market is a multi-tiered landscape comprising upstream suppliers of raw materials and components, midstream manufacturers reliant on precision technology and rigorous quality control, and a downstream distribution network targeting OEMs and MROs. Throughout the chain, cost structures are impacted by high R&D investments, compliance with aviation regulations, and logistics involving shipping precision equipment globally. As noted during primary interviews with procurement heads, supply chain disruptions remain a critical concern, although proactive diversification and strategic partnerships are alleviating long-term risks. Margins are influenced by component costs, proprietary technology advantages, and pricing strategies adopted by industry leaders.
Regulation plays a significant role in shaping market dynamics; stringent aviation safety compliance and certifications are central to industry entry barriers. The financial burden of adhering to these standards impacts operating costs but also ensures competitive differentiation for certified players. North America: This region maintains the highest market share owing to a mature aerospace infrastructure, progressive military aviation investments, and robust commercial aviation sectors. Growth is supported by ongoing technology upgrades and expansive MRO activities.
Europe: Regulatory adherence and sustainability initiatives remain dominant market features, catalyzing technological innovation especially in eco-efficient airframes and systems. Adoption trends are driven by stringent emission and safety regulations.
Asia Pacific: Seen as the fastest-growing market due to burgeoning commercial aviation, substantial manufacturing capabilities, and increasing investments in infrastructure. Demand is also enlivened by low-cost carriers and burgeoning local aerospace industries.
Latin America: Emerging as a segment with potential due to increasing air travel demand and government investments, though market challenges persist related to foreign exchange volatility affecting operational costs.
Middle East & Africa: Developments in market infrastructure and aviation investment are spotlighted, although geopolitical and economic uncertainties pose ongoing risks.
